What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level CPA Marketing professional?

To thrive as an Entry Level CPA Marketing professional, you need a basic understanding of digital marketing principles, analytics, and conversion optimization, often supported by a relevant degree or coursework. Familiarity with affiliate marketing platforms, tracking software (such as Voluum or HasOffers), and tools like Google Analytics is typically required. Strong communication, analytical thinking, and adaptability help you build relationships with partners and respond to changing campaign performance. These skills and qualities are crucial for maximizing ROI, ensuring compliance, and driving successful CPA marketing campaigns.

What is entry level CPA marketing?

Entry level CPA (Cost Per Action) marketing is a type of affiliate marketing where beginners promote offers from companies and earn a commission each time a specific action, such as a sale, sign-up, or download, is completed through their referral link. This field is suitable for those new to digital marketing because it often requires minimal upfront investment and can be learned through online resources and practice. Entry level CPA marketers usually start by joining CPA networks, selecting offers, and driving targeted traffic through methods like social media, paid ads, or content marketing. Success depends on understanding your audience, choosing reputable networks, and continuously testing and optimizing campaigns.

What are some common challenges faced by entry level CPA Marketing professionals, and how can they overcome them?

Entry-level CPA marketing professionals often face challenges such as learning to select profitable offers, understanding traffic sources, and staying compliant with network policies. Adapting to rapidly changing advertising trends and building relationships with affiliate managers can also be demanding. To overcome these challenges, new marketers should invest time in training resources, participate in forums, and seek mentorship from experienced affiliates. Consistent testing, tracking campaign performance, and staying updated with industry best practices will help build a strong foundation for success.
